Many large software projects are late, miss schedules and run over budget. The key to success may not be developing faster but rather developing smarter. This webinar, with thought leaders Tim Yeaton, CEO of Black Duck Software, and Bill Portelli, CEO of Collabnet, will answer the question of how to improve development by leveraging:
-- An abundance of free and open source building blocks -- literally hundreds of thousands of projects that are available on the Internet -- are ready to be used rather than writing your own code and reinventing the wheel.
-- New development processes embracing agile methods lend themselves to adapt to inevitable changing customer requirements and help eliminate unnecessary work that is typically spec’d with traditional waterfall approaches, plus are ideally suited to using open source building blocks.
-- New cloud based tools are available that improve collaboration across distributed development teams, embrace agile methods and manage the unique challenges associated with multi-source development -- integrating open source with internal and other code
